From hauling a dish washer right into your residence to affixing the water links, mounting a dishwashing machine can occupy to 5 hours. It can take even much longer if you don't have the right devices. To make your life simpler and to stay clear of setting up a dishwashing machine incorrectly, we recommend working with a specialist plumber. A plumber will certainly have the right tools on hand as well as can install your brand-new dishwashing machine in under 2 hrs. If you're not quite convinced yet, maintain reading to learn why you must work with a plumber.
A Plumber Can Examine the Supply Lines
A supply line, especially a dishwasher adapter, links the dishwashing machine to a water resource. A plumber can ensure that the line is suitable with both your dishwashing machine and water source if you purchase a new supply line. If you make a decision to make use of an existing supply line, an expert plumber can evaluate it to ensure that it's in good condition and also does not have any kind of leaks.
An Improper Installation Can Void the Dishwasher's Guarantee
Before setting up a dishwashing machine on your own, you ought to review the warranty carefully. Unless you are helpful as well as have experience installing dish washers, you must hire a plumber so you do not risk your guarantee.
Mounting a Dishwashing Machine Calls For a Range of Tools
If you do not have a selection of tools available, you might need to make a journey to Lowe's or Home Depot. To mount a dishwashing machine, you need the adhering to tools: pliers, a flexible wrench, a collection of screwdrivers, a tube cutter, and also hole saws. You will certainly additionally need cleaning supplies such as a shallow bucket as well as sponge. If you do not have any one of these things, the price to acquire them can accumulate swiftly.
Not Mounting Your Dish Washer Appropriately Can Cause a Hill of Problems
Not just can installing a dishwasher appropriately nullify your guarantee, yet it can likewise develop a mess. If you do not install the supply line properly, you could deal with leaks-- or even worse, a flood. You could likewise experience a "water hammer"-- when the water runs as well promptly with your pipes and also causes loud drinking noises. If you inaccurately install your dishwasher to the waste disposal, you might discover pungent smells or have residue on your dishes.
A Plumber Can Finish the Work Affordably and also Swiftly
A plumber can install your dishwasher in one to 2 hours. The ordinary plumber will not charge more than a couple of hundred bucks to mount your dishwasher.

PLUMBING SERVICES YOU'LL NEED FOR A KITCHEN REMODEL
SINK AND DISHWASHER INSTALLATION
If you want to relocate the sink and dishwasher, major plumbing work needs to be done. The sink needs an access point to both hot and cold water, which connects from the faucets and a waste-pipe. Your dishwasher calls for the same type of plumbing work. The water supply and waste-pipe access are extended from the sink to the dishwasher, which is why these two appliances need to be placed next to each other.
If you're simply looking to have a new sink installed in the same location, less professional work needs to be done, meaning your bill will be significantly cheaper. When shopping for a new sink, consider upgrading to features like extensions, sprayers, soap dispensers and a stainless steel garbage disposal.
